IBM Certification Ecosystem Overview: Choosing a Practical Learning Path

IBM’s learning and certification ecosystem sits alongside a broad technology portfolio spanning software, infrastructure, consulting, hybrid cloud, AI, and research. It can therefore serve students, career changers, technology practitioners, consultants, and professionals who need focused product or platform skills. This overview explains what the available official information does—and does not—establish about IBM credentials, shows how to match a learning direction to a work goal, and offers a preparation framework for choosing a sensible next step without treating one credential as suitable for everyone.

Start with the capability you want to build, not the credential label

The most sensible IBM path begins with a target capability: for example, understanding hybrid cloud, working with AI and data, supporting infrastructure, or developing consulting-oriented skills. IBM describes its technology and services around software, infrastructure, and consulting, while its public learning area highlights professional training, certifications, foundational skills, and student pathways. That combination suggests a broad ecosystem rather than a single linear ladder that every learner must follow.

A credential is most useful when it confirms knowledge that matches the work you want to perform. Someone exploring technology may need foundational learning before selecting a specialized certification. A practitioner already working with cloud or enterprise systems may instead need product-focused preparation. A consultant may value a path that connects technical knowledge with business problem-solving. These are different starting points, even when the learners ultimately work with related IBM technologies.

The official sources supplied for this overview do not provide a complete catalogue of IBM certification names, exam requirements, prerequisite rules, validity periods, delivery options, or prices. Those details can change and should be checked on the relevant IBM learning or certification page before registration. This distinction matters: the broad ecosystem can be described from the available IBM material, but a reader should not infer a formal level structure or administrative policy that the cited sources do not state.

Understand IBM’s technology context before selecting a specialty

IBM’s current business context is a useful guide to choosing a direction. IBM says it brings together software, consulting, and infrastructure to help clients address business challenges. Its public descriptions also emphasize hybrid cloud, AI, responsible technology, and the integration of systems across complex environments. A learner who understands that context can evaluate whether a proposed certification supports a real role or merely reflects a technology name that sounds interesting.

Software-oriented study may suit people who want to work with AI, automation, integration, data, application modernization, or enterprise workflows. Infrastructure-oriented study may be more appropriate for professionals concerned with servers, storage, systems, deployment, or modernization. Cloud-oriented study may appeal to people working across on-premises and cloud environments, because IBM describes IBM Cloud as combining platform-as-a-service and infrastructure-as-a-service in an integrated platform and supporting hybrid cloud, multicloud, and virtual private cloud capabilities.

Consulting is a separate choice rather than simply an advanced technical topic. IBM describes consulting as work with IBM experts to design, build, and future-proof a business, and its newsroom describes IBM as providing hybrid cloud, AI, and consulting expertise. Readers who want client-facing, architecture, transformation, or business-outcome work should ask whether their selected learning path develops enough context beyond tool operation. A narrow product skill can be valuable, but it may not by itself represent consulting readiness.

IBM Research adds another possible direction for readers interested in the frontier of computing. Its public material describes work involving semiconductors, foundation models, enterprise AI, quantum computing, and multi-cloud systems. Research-oriented interests do not automatically point to a particular professional certification, and the supplied sources do not establish a dedicated IBM certification ladder for research careers. They do, however, help readers distinguish between practical product training and deeper academic or technical exploration.

Use the available learning categories as entry points

IBM’s public homepage identifies professional training, foundational skills, and student pathways as distinct learning entry points. These categories are more useful as audience signals than as proof of a universal credential hierarchy. They help a reader decide how much context and experience to bring before looking at a certification or course.

Foundational skills are the natural starting point for learners who are new to a technology area, changing careers, or unsure which IBM specialty fits their goals. A foundation-first approach can cover concepts such as cloud models, data and AI terminology, security responsibilities, systems thinking, or the relationship between technology and business outcomes. The exact contents and sequence should be confirmed on IBM’s current learning pages; the official material supplied here does not define a fixed foundation curriculum.

Professional training is better suited to people who already have a work-related objective. This may include an administrator extending into cloud, a developer learning an IBM platform, a data professional building AI capability, or a consultant adding technical depth. Professional learning should be evaluated for its alignment with the learner’s current responsibilities, the tools used in the intended role, and the hands-on practice available—not solely by whether it ends in an exam.

Student pathways are designed as a separate entry point for people preparing for work rather than validating an established professional specialization. Students can use them to explore technology areas and build practical confidence before committing to a narrower certification direction. The supplied sources do not state eligibility rules or specific student credential benefits, so readers should verify those matters directly with IBM.

A useful decision rule is simple: begin with foundational or student learning when the destination is unclear; investigate professional training when the destination is known; and treat certification selection as a later decision informed by the skills, role, and technology identified through that process.

Choose between cloud, AI, software, infrastructure, and consulting directions

The right IBM direction depends on the kind of problem you expect to solve. The following distinctions are practical orientation points, not an official IBM ranking or a claim that one area is superior to another.

Cloud is a reasonable focus for learners interested in deploying, integrating, managing, or modernizing workloads across different environments. IBM’s cloud material specifically describes platform-as-a-service and infrastructure-as-a-service capabilities, along with hybrid, multicloud, and virtual private cloud support. Before choosing a cloud-oriented credential, determine whether the intended work is primarily development, operations, architecture, security, governance, or platform administration. Those activities require different preparation even when they use the same cloud.

AI and data are appropriate for people who want to work with models, automation, analytics, responsible deployment, or AI-enabled business processes. IBM’s research material emphasizes enterprise AI, foundation models, and trustworthy tools, while IBM’s broader company descriptions connect AI with hybrid cloud and core business workflows. A learner should identify whether the goal is to build models, integrate AI into applications, govern its use, or explain its business value. These goals should not be treated as interchangeable.

Software paths can fit developers, automation specialists, integration practitioners, and professionals modernizing applications or workflows. IBM describes software as hybrid, open, and responsible by design, with an emphasis on making systems work together. That makes integration and system context important preparation considerations. A learner should look for opportunities to work with realistic data flows, APIs, application components, or operational constraints rather than relying only on terminology review.

Infrastructure paths can suit professionals concerned with applications, servers, storage, systems integration, or modernization. IBM’s public description says infrastructure supports modernization of applications, servers, and storage in place and integration with hybrid cloud and AI. Candidates should therefore assess their comfort with operating environments, dependencies, resilience, security, and change management before committing to an infrastructure-focused credential.

Consulting-oriented learning is suitable for readers who want to connect technology decisions to client requirements, implementation plans, risk, and measurable business outcomes. Technical knowledge remains important, but the preparation question is broader: can you explain trade-offs to stakeholders and frame a solution around a business problem? The official sources describe consulting as a technology-and-services area, but they do not specify a certification sequence for consulting roles. Readers should confirm the scope of any credential marketed for that audience.

Match the path to your current experience

Experience should determine the starting point, while the intended role should determine the destination. A beginner, an adjacent technology professional, and an experienced IBM practitioner may reasonably choose different preparation routes.

Beginners should first establish vocabulary and basic concepts. A useful readiness signal is the ability to explain what problem a technology solves, identify its major components, and describe a simple workflow without depending on memorized definitions. If those explanations are difficult, a foundational or student pathway is likely more productive than immediate exam-focused study.

Career changers should map existing transferable skills before starting from zero. Project coordination, programming, systems administration, data analysis, process improvement, and client communication can each support different IBM directions. The next step is to identify the missing technical knowledge and fill that gap deliberately. A career change does not require pretending to be an experienced specialist, but it also does not require discarding skills that already apply to technology work.

Working practitioners should begin with the problems they handle today. An operations professional might examine cloud and infrastructure options; a developer might investigate software, integration, or AI; a business analyst might explore data, automation, or consulting-oriented skills. The best choice is usually the one that extends current responsibility toward a desired role rather than sending the learner into an unrelated topic.

Experienced specialists should check whether the IBM credential adds evidence of a platform or capability that their current portfolio does not clearly demonstrate. If the credential covers familiar material, the value may depend on the relevance of the IBM technology to their work, the opportunity to perform hands-on tasks, and the credential’s current recognition within their target organization. The supplied sources do not support claims about employer preference, salary outcomes, or market ranking, so those questions require independent investigation.

Check official credential details before committing

The official IBM page for the specific credential should answer administrative questions that the supplied overview sources do not establish. Do not rely on a third-party summary for details that can affect eligibility, preparation, or the long-term usefulness of a certification.

First, confirm the exact credential title and its relationship to the current IBM product or technology. Product names, learning paths, and exam arrangements can change. Then check whether IBM lists prerequisites, recommended experience, required courses, practical components, or other conditions. The supplied sources do not state a general prerequisite policy, so readers should not assume that all IBM credentials share one.

Next, verify delivery and assessment arrangements. A candidate should know whether the assessment is available online, at a test center, through a course, or by another method, and whether identity, equipment, scheduling, or retake rules apply. None of those policies is established in the evidence provided here. The current IBM certification page is the appropriate place to verify them before payment or scheduling.

Review renewal and retirement information as well. The supplied evidence does not give a universal IBM renewal period, expiration rule, continuing-education requirement, or retirement policy. A credential may be a poor fit if a reader cannot maintain it in the intended professional context, so these questions deserve attention before selecting a path.

Finally, confirm the current price, currency, taxes, discounts, and any separate training costs on IBM’s official registration page. No certification price is provided in the approved evidence, and it would be misleading to supply an estimate. Treat any older price shown in a search result or forum as unverified until IBM confirms it.

Prepare through capability-building rather than memorization

The strongest preparation approach combines official learning content with deliberate practice on the technology and tasks named by the credential. IBM’s public site separates professional training from foundational skills and student pathways, which supports a staged approach: establish concepts, build practical skill, then verify readiness against the current assessment objectives.

Begin by reading the official credential description and objectives. Turn each objective into a checklist of actions you can perform or explain. For a cloud direction, that may mean distinguishing service models and deployment contexts; for software, it may mean tracing how components integrate; for AI, it may mean explaining an appropriate enterprise use case and its limitations; for infrastructure, it may mean reasoning about systems and modernization. These examples are preparation methods, not claims about the content of a particular IBM exam.

Use IBM’s own training and documentation where available, then create a small practice environment or project that reflects the target capability. The project should have a clear purpose, constraints, and an observable result. Record decisions, configuration choices, security considerations, and troubleshooting steps. This creates evidence of understanding and exposes gaps that passive reading can hide.

Study vocabulary only after connecting it to a workflow. Terms are easier to retain when you can explain where they appear, what decision they influence, and what could go wrong. Practice comparing alternatives in your own words rather than copying definitions. For a consulting-oriented goal, add written explanations aimed at a non-specialist stakeholder; for a technical goal, add implementation notes and troubleshooting records.

Use practice questions as a diagnostic tool, not as a substitute for learning. Unofficial question banks may be outdated or inaccurate, and memorizing recalled questions does not establish durable knowledge. Leaked questions, exam dumps, or claims that memorization guarantees a pass should be treated as unacceptable and unreliable. Preparation should respect IBM’s assessment rules and focus on genuine capability.

Finish with a readiness review based on the official objectives. You are closer to ready when you can complete representative tasks, explain trade-offs, interpret unfamiliar but related scenarios, and identify when a chosen technology is not appropriate. If you can answer only familiar wording, continue learning rather than treating recognition as mastery.

Build a decision matrix before choosing a credential

A short decision matrix can prevent an attractive technology name from deciding your path for you. Compare each candidate option against the role you want, the skills you already possess, the gaps you need to close, the technology environment you can access, and the official maintenance requirements.

Role fit should carry the greatest weight. Write one sentence describing the work you want to do, such as supporting cloud deployments, developing AI-enabled applications, modernizing infrastructure, or advising clients on technology change. If you cannot write that sentence, choose exploration or foundational learning before a specialized credential.

Skill fit comes next. List the capabilities the role requires and mark each as familiar, developing, or unknown. A credential that sits just beyond your present ability may provide a constructive challenge; one that assumes several missing foundations may produce inefficient study. IBM’s public learning categories allow readers to look for a suitable entry point, but the exact placement must be confirmed against the current credential description.

Access and practice also matter. Ask whether you can use the relevant IBM technology, follow official labs or courses, and complete realistic exercises. A certification connected to a platform you will never encounter may still support learning, but it may be less immediately useful than a path aligned with your current or intended environment.

Cost and maintenance should be explicit rows in the matrix. Include the official assessment price, training costs, time commitment, retake conditions, and renewal or retirement requirements only after verifying them on the current IBM pages. Since the supplied evidence does not provide these figures or rules, leave them blank rather than filling the gaps with assumptions.

The final row should be evidence of usefulness. Consider whether the credential helps you demonstrate a skill through a project, portfolio, work assignment, or clear explanation. This is not a promise of employment or advancement; it is a practical test of whether the learning can be shown and applied.

Use IBM’s history and research as context, not as a shortcut

IBM’s long technology history can explain why its ecosystem spans legacy systems, infrastructure, software, cloud, AI, and research, but historical reputation is not a substitute for current preparation. IBM says it was founded in 1911 as the Computing-Tabulating-Recording Company and renamed IBM in 1924. Its history also highlights the 1964 System/360 mainframe, the IBM PC released in 1981, and later work in AI and cloud computing.

That background is relevant when a learner is deciding whether to pursue a path involving established enterprise environments as well as newer technologies. It also illustrates why IBM skills may cross boundaries: business systems often involve long-lived platforms, modernization, integration, and newer cloud or AI capabilities at the same time. Still, the supplied historical sources do not define certification requirements or predict the value of a particular credential.

IBM Research provides another context for readers considering advanced technical subjects. IBM describes a community of scientists, engineers, and designers working on semiconductors, foundation models, quantum computing, and multi-cloud systems. The material also says that IBM Research has produced more than 110,000 publications and lists major research awards. Those facts demonstrate the breadth of IBM’s research activity, but they should not be read as evidence that a professional certification requires research-level expertise.

Use history to understand the ecosystem’s breadth and use current IBM credential information to make the decision. The first explains why several paths exist; the second determines what a specific credential currently covers.

Plan a next step that is specific and reversible

A good next step should create useful information even if you later change direction. Rather than committing immediately to an exam, select one official IBM learning entry point, read the current credential descriptions in that area, and compare the stated objectives with your role plan.

For a beginner, the next step may be a foundational module or student pathway that clarifies whether cloud, AI, software, infrastructure, or consulting is the best fit. For a practitioner, it may be an official professional course or a small project using the relevant IBM technology. For an experienced specialist, it may be a detailed review of assessment objectives and maintenance requirements before deciding whether the credential adds meaningful evidence.

Set a review point after the initial learning activity. Ask whether the topic still matches your intended work, whether the terminology is becoming more understandable, and whether you can perform or explain the core tasks. If the answers are no, change the learning direction before paying for an assessment. That is not wasted effort; it is a way to avoid choosing a credential on incomplete information.

Before registration, return to the official IBM page and verify the credential’s current status, prerequisites, delivery method, price, objectives, and renewal or retirement policy. The approved sources for this overview establish IBM’s technology and learning context but do not supply those credential-specific facts. A careful reader should treat the final verification as part of certification planning, not as an optional administrative detail.

Conclusion

IBM offers a broad technology context in which learning can lead toward foundational skills, student preparation, professional training, or a more focused certification decision. The best route is not determined by IBM’s history or by a general preference for one subject; it depends on the role you want, the capabilities you already have, the IBM technology relevant to that role, and the official requirements of the credential under consideration. Start with the appropriate learning entry point, build practical understanding, compare options against a written decision matrix, and verify all current assessment and maintenance details on IBM’s official pages before committing.
